Transaction 08b78cb1c404308508b2aa48c4c8328587103e070e99aba9a6dfd11ed4a6ea6a
2 Input
1 Outputs
- 08b78cb1c404308508b2aa48c4c8328587103e070e99aba9a6dfd11ed4a6ea6a:0
value 308861
address 14Pq2f4emku7kgbVDCDQ6Hnu1Src4Fi3wW